Giscombe describes how his annual family visits to an aunt in rural Watkins Glen, New York, summer camp in the Catskill Mountains, and Boy Scout camping trips instilled a thirst to discover the mysteries of nature, so foreign to city living. He explains, “Time and circumstances allowed me the freedom to satisfy a youthful urge to explore nature and wild places in the US and abroad. This wildlife montage, featuring wild animals from every corner of the earth, represents my attempt to share with city dwellers the wonders of nature around the world—right here in Harlem.”\u003C\u002Fp>\r\n\u003Cp>\u003Cstrong>\u003Cem>FRENTE FEROZ\u003C\u002Fem>\u003C\u002Fstrong> aims to capture the attention of passersby on the street and commuters on the adjacent \u003Ca href=\"https:\u002F\u002Fwww.mta.info\u002Fagency\u002Fmetro-north-railroad\">MTA Metro-North\u003C\u002Fa> platform, however fleeting. The location transforms into a port of intrigue in one of New York’s most diverse areas. The installation evokes responses as varied as the population itself. Each viewer interprets the silhouettes differently, creating a personal yet shared experience.
